eigenen Header in versch. Skins einbinden

Alles zu Styles, Templates, Icons und Smilies für phpBB 2.0, sowie allgemeine Designfragen zur Integration von phpBB in bestehende Websites.
Forumsregeln
phpBB 2.0 hat das Ende seiner Lebenszeit überschritten
phpBB 2.0 wird nicht mehr aktiv unterstützt. Insbesondere werden - auch bei Sicherheitslücken - keine Patches mehr bereitgestellt. Der Einsatz von phpBB 2.0 erfolgt daher auf eigene Gefahr. Wir empfehlen einen Umstieg auf phpBB 3.0, welches aktiv weiterentwickelt wird und für welches regelmäßig Updates zur Verfügung gestellt werden.
Gast

eigenen Header in versch. Skins einbinden

Beitrag von Gast »

Hallo!

Ich habe in den Header (zwischen Titel und den Optionen wie z. B. Login)des subSilver-Skins einen Textabschnitt eingebaut. Allerdings möchte ich diesen Abschnitt in jeden Skin nutzen. Kann ich diesen Abschnitt in eine Datei auslagern und dann includen? Wenn ja, wie (muss es eine PHP, HTML-Datei sein?)?
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

..genügt dir das als Antwort ?
Gast

Beitrag von Gast »

Nein, is mir irgendwie zu kompliziert. Kannst du mir noch eine andere Möglichkeit vorschlagen? Wäre klasse!!! Trotzdem schon mal thx!
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

hmm.. du schreibst einfach dein Zeugs in eine Datei, die du dann wie im Artikel beschrieben in die overall_header.tpl (über die page_header.php) includest.

Was genau verstehst du am Artikel nicht?
Gast

Beitrag von Gast »

Nun, schon der Code "$template->assign_vars(array(" den man suchen soll ist in meiner overall_header nicht vorhanden (2.0.10).

Und der pfadzurdatei MUSS der absolut sein oder gehts auch relativ?
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

Bis auf den letzten Satz aus dem Artikel muss alles in der .php gemacht werden (in deinem Fall die page_header.php).
In die overall_header.tpl trägst du dann nur {WHAT_INCLUDE} ein.
Wie der Pfad aussehen muss, siehst du am Beispiel im Artikel.
Gast

Beitrag von Gast »

okay thx schon mal. noch ne frage:

WHAT_INCLUDE ist doch ne Variable ne? Kann die auch anders heissen?
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

Konstante.. ja, aber dementsprechend auch den .php-Teil anpassen.
Gast

Beitrag von Gast »

Danke, Acid. Bei mir klappts trotzdem nicht. Wenn ich nach der Änderung mein Forum wieder aufrufe, erscheint folgender Fehler:

http://img40.exs.cx/img40/7526/Unbenannt-17.jpg

Ich hab alles so gemacht, wie du es gesagt hast!
Acid
Ehrenadmin
Beiträge: 12195
Registriert: 26.04.2001 02:00
Wohnort: Berlin

Beitrag von Acid »

'NAV_LINKS' => $nav_links_html)

// Meine Include-Dateien

'INCLDATEI' => implode("",file("http://www.meinedomain.de/phpbb/include ... ldatei.php")),

);
..ersetze das mit..
'NAV_LINKS' => $nav_links_html,
// Meine Include-Dateien
'INCLDATEI' => implode("",file("http://www.meinedomain.de/phpbb/include ... ldatei.php")))
);
Da du es am Ende eingefügt hattest, muss als letztes eine Klammer stehen (sonst Kommatas).
Antworten

Zurück zu „phpBB 2.0: Styles, Templates und Grafiken“